hello!
any DirectMusic and MIDI experts out there? im having trouble with changing a MIDI file's program/patch number using a DirectMusic tool. Here's the code for the tool: HRESULT STDMETHODCALLTYPE ProgramChangeTool::ProcessPMsg( IDirectMusicPerformance* pPerf, DMUS_PMSG* pDMUS_PMSG ) { if (pDMUS_PMSG->dwType == DMUS_PMSGT_PATCH) { if(( NULL == pDMUS_PMSG->pGraph ) || FAILED(pDMUS_PMSG->pGraph->StampPMsg(pDMUS_PMSG))) { return DMUS_S_FREE; } DMUS_PATCH_PMSG* pMsgNote = (DMUS_PATCH_PMSG*) pDMUS_PMSG; pMsgNote->byInstrument = 0x1D; //overdriven guitar pPerf->SendPMsg((DMUS_PMSG*)pMsgNote); } return S_OK; } HRESULT STDMETHODCALLTYPE ProgramChangeTool::Flush( IDirectMusicPerformance* pPerf, DMUS_PMSG* pDMUS_PMSG, REFERENCE_TIME rt ) { return S_OK; } ProgramChangeTool::ProgramChangeTool() { m_cRef = 1; m_boolToolOn= false; } ProgramChangeTool::~ProgramChangeTool() { } STDMETHODIMP ProgramChangeTool::QueryInterface(const IID &iid, void **ppv) { if (iid == IID_IUnknown || iid == IID_IDirectMusicTool) { *ppv = static_cast<IDirectMusicTool*>(this); } else { *ppv = NULL; return E_NOINTERFACE; } reinterpret_cast<IUnknown*>(this)->AddRef(); return S_OK; } STDMETHODIMP_(ULONG) ProgramChangeTool::AddRef() { return InterlockedIncrement(&m_cRef); } STDMETHODIMP_(ULONG) ProgramChangeTool::Release() { if( 0 == InterlockedDecrement(&m_cRef) ) { delete this; return 0; } return m_cRef; } HRESULT STDMETHODCALLTYPE ProgramChangeTool::Init(IDirectMusicGraph *pGraph) { return S_OK; } HRESULT STDMETHODCALLTYPE ProgramChangeTool::GetMsgDeliveryType(DWORD* pdwDeliveryType) { *pdwDeliveryType = DMUS_PMSGF_TOOL_IMMEDIATE; return S_OK; } HRESULT STDMETHODCALLTYPE ProgramChangeTool::GetMediaTypeArraySize( DWORD* pdwNumElements ) { *pdwNumElements = 1; return S_OK; } HRESULT STDMETHODCALLTYPE ProgramChangeTool::GetMediaTypes( DWORD** padwMediaTypes, DWORD dwNumElements) { (*padwMediaTypes)[0] = DMUS_PMSGT_PATCH; return S_OK; } Below is the code for inserting the tool into the graph: m_pProgChangeTool = new ProgramChangeTool(); IDirectMusicGraph* pGraph; IDirectMusicAudioPath8* pDefaultAudioPath; m_pPerformance->GetDefaultAudioPath(&pDefaultAudioPath); HRESULT hr = pDefaultAudioPath->GetObjectInPath( 0, DMUS_PATH_PERFORMANCE_GRAPH, 0,GUID_NULL, 0, IID_IDirectMusicGraph, (LPVOID*) &pGraph ); pGraph->InsertTool(m_pProgChangeTool, NULL, 0, 0); pGraph->Release(); So what the tool basically does is to just intercept patch messages and then change the instrument number into 0x1D for an overdriven guitar. This worked on some MIDIs (try c:\winnt\media\canyon.mid if it exists) but not for all (try c:\winnt\media\passport.mid if it exists). I also have a short plain and simple sample midi (plays a few notes using acoustic guitar (nylon) instrument) that simply gets muted when the tool is applied. When the code doesn't work, it simply mutes the sound when played. What could be the reason for this? Is it because some notes on some instruments don't apply on other instruments? Or is there something wrong with my implementation? Is there other alternatives for changing the patch number of a channel programatically? Thanks for your help! |
